C. Contract Administration
1. Consultant Services Agreement No. AG-C-292*
(Wagner/Dowdy)
A3.16.9, 04.10.2 CP0701
City Council approve Amendment #2 to Consultant
Agreement No. AG-C-292 with INCA Engineers, Inc. for
Engineering Services on Project No. CP0701 - 8th St NE
and R St NE Signal.
2. Public Works Project No. CP0815* (Wagner/Dowdy)
05.2
City Council award Contract 09-15, Project No. CP0815,
South 277th Street Reconstruction Project Phase III - Mary
Olson Farm - Materials Procurement, to Bernard
Commercial on their low bid of $57,101.70 plus Washington
State sales tax of $5,424.66 for a total contract price of
$62,526.36.
D. Call for Public Hearing
1. 2009-2010 Biennial Budget* (Backus/Coleman)
F3.22
City Council to call for a public hearing on December 7, 2009
to receive public comment on the Mid-biennial Review of the
2009-2010 Biennial Budget.
VI. UNFINISHED BUSINESS
A. Resolution No. 4535* (Norman/Baker)
03.10.8
A Resolution of the City Council of the City of Auburn, Washington,
extending the moratorium created and established by Resolution
No. 4416, as amended by Resolutions 4442 and 4476, related to
the filing, receipt, and approval of applications for development
within areas of the City located within, in whole or in part,
floodplains as determined by the Federal Emergency Management
Administration
(On November 2, 2009, the City Council tabled Resolution No.
4535.)

VIII. ORDINANCES AND RESOLUTIONS
A. Ordinances
1. Ordinance No. 6274* (Backus/Coleman)
F6.6.3, F3.22
An Ordinance of the City Council of the City of Auburn,
Washington, authorizing the levy of regular property taxes by
the City of Auburn for collection in 2010
B. Resolutions
1. Resolution No. 4539* (Backus/Wilson/Hursh)
03.4.1.7, 04.4.13, F5.4.3.2
A Resolution of the City Council of the City of Auburn,
Washington, authorizing the Mayor to submit an application
to the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development
for a Section 108 Loan to assist in the funding of the new
Community Center at the Les Gove Park Campus
2. Resolution No. 4543* (Wagner/Dowdy)
04.9.3
A Resolution of the City Council of the City of Auburn,
Washington, setting the time and date for a public hearing
before the City Council on the 2010-2015 Transportation
Improvement Program
